China is now the world leader in high-speed rail track mileage, and the development of rail transit is progressing rapidly. Rail transit equipment is becoming increasingly intelligent, with many electronic devices being added, leading to a growing need for data storage. There are four common types of data frequently encountered:

  1. Temperature, speed, and station arrival information inside the carriages.

  2. Various sensor information between carriages and stations.

  3. Log files.

  4. Communication data backups with the backend.

The requirements for storage chips mainly include the following points:

  1. High Stability: Rail transit experiences significant vibrations, so the storage device must be vibration-resistant, which rules out products like CF cards or TF cards (external card types).

  2. High/Low Temperature Resistance: Most rail transit equipment operates outdoors, and there is a considerable temperature difference between the northern and southern regions of China.

  3. Fast Small File Read/Write Speed: Rail transit equipment continuously reads and writes data, but the data size for each operation is relatively small. Therefore, high-speed read/write performance for small files is required. In contrast, there is no high demand for large file read/write speeds, as there is no large volume of audio or video data.

  4. Special Encryption Requirements: There may be specific encryption needs for the data.

  5. Higher Capacity Than NOR Flash: The required capacity should be at least 32MB or more.

  6. Easy to Solder: Most servo devices in rail transit use MCU platforms such as STM32, NXP, and TI. When using eMMC for large-capacity storage on such platforms, several issues arise:

    • The platform may not support eMMC.

    • eMMC has too many pins, making it difficult to solder.

    • The soldering points on eMMC are too small, making it unsuitable for use in rail transit platforms.


The second-generation SD NAND product launched by CS Semiconductor perfectly meets the storage chip requirements for rail transit products:

  1. Capacity: Available in 128MB, 512MB, and 4GB sizes, making it easier to optimize costs.

  2. Fast Small File Read Speed: The read speed for small files is more than 10 times faster than conventional products. Specific test data can be obtained by contacting us.

  3. High/Low Temperature and Thermal Shock Resistance: The CS second-generation SD NAND can withstand high and low temperatures and thermal shock.

  4. Standard SDIO Interface: CS SD NAND uses the standard SDIO interface, which is supported by most mainstream MCUs.

  5. LGA-8 Package: The CS SD NAND comes in an LGA-8 package, with larger pads that make soldering stable and easy, ensuring reliable soldering quality.


The CS SD NAND has already been successfully applied in CRRC (China Railway Rolling Stock Corporation) equipment.
